Overview of W9425G6JB-5I – IC DRAM 256Mbit Parallel DDR SDRAM, 60-TFBGA

The W9425G6JB-5I is a 256 Mbit DDR SDRAM configured as 16M × 16 with an internal organization of 4M × 4 banks × 16 bits and a parallel memory interface. It implements standard DDR SDRAM command and mode-register functions, including bank activate, precharge, auto-refresh and self-refresh operations as described in the device datasheet.

Designed for systems requiring a compact low-voltage DDR memory component, the device operates at a clock frequency up to 200 MHz, with an access time of 55 ns, a write cycle time (word page) of 15 ns, supply voltage range of 2.3 V to 2.7 V, and an operating temperature range of -40°C to 85°C. The package is a 60-TFBGA (8×13).

Key Features

  • Memory Architecture 256 Mbit DDR SDRAM organized as 16M × 16; internal architecture documented as 4M × 4 banks × 16 bits.
  • DDR Command Set Supports standard DDR SDRAM commands and mode register operations (bank activate, precharge, read, write, auto-refresh, self-refresh, mode/extended mode register set) as detailed in the device documentation.
  • Performance Clock frequency up to 200 MHz with an access time of 55 ns and a write cycle time (word page) of 15 ns for predictable read/write timing.
  • Interface Parallel memory interface providing standard DDR signaling and burst operations as defined in the datasheet.
  • Power Low-voltage operation with a recommended supply range of 2.3 V to 2.7 V.
  • Package and Mounting Supplied in a compact 60-TFBGA (8×13) package suitable for board-level mounting.
  • Temperature Range Specified operating ambient temperature from -40°C to 85°C (TA).
